PrintAfter the public defence, the opponent will submit a statement on your dissertation, and you will have the opportunity to submit a response. The Faculty Council will then decide on the approval and grade of the dissertation.
Applying for the degree
You can apply for a doctoral degree when:
- your dissertation has been graded,
- all the studies required for the degree have been recorded in the study register, and
- your main supervisor has approved the studies for your degree. Instructions for completing the personal study plan (PSP for doctoral studies) can be found on the Kamu page.
Fill in the Application for a doctoral degree certificate -form.
The delivery time for the certificate is approximately three weeks from the date when the last completed study was recorded in the study register. During holiday periods and busy times, for example at the end of the calendar year or academic year, the delivery time may be longer than usual.
Validity of user accounts
After graduation, your UEF user account and the related access rights will expire. You can find more information about the expiration of access rights on the UEF Digital Services page under “I have or have had a UEF user account”.
